Funding boost for Garden Town
scheme
A £715,000 funding boost
has been awarded to the Harlow and Gilston
Garden Town project to help drive design and
delivery of the 24,000-home development.

Police and fire share of council
tax to rise
THE Essex Police
share of council tax bills for
2019-20 will increase by £2 per
month to enable an additional
215 police officers to be
recruited in the next
year.

Beds boost for hospital
ADDITIONAL inpatient beds
are to be provided at Princess Alexandra
Hospital thanks to a £9.5m boost in Government
funding.
